Why Diets Don't Work and What To Do Instead!
When I use the word "diet", I mean it to be "foods to be enjoyed because they support an individual's health." I don't mean it as a restrictive " you can't eat that" diet, or "you can only eat 1200 calories a day" diet.
Restrictive strategies set us up for failure in the long run. As a society, we've fallen victim to the diet mentality for way too long. Then when we fail, we blame ourselves because we couldn't stick with it. But it's not our fault! ANY restrictive diet will have a yo-yo effect.
Why Being Healthy Is About More Than Just Diet and Exercise
A happy, healthy life is about more than just the food that we eat, or the amount of exercise we get.
It's about who we are, what we love, and what fulfills us. It's about love, our relationships, our career, our dreams, our goals, and our spirituality. I refer to these aspects of our lives as "primary foods."
You can have the healthiest diet in the world. You can exercise every day, but if other areas of your life are out of balance, you won't feel your best.
You are likely to even feel a bit lost.
